Description

  • Key performance benefit: Protects sensitive electronics while preventing fingerprints and contamination during handling.
  • Material & construction: Seamless fine-gauge nylon knit with conductive carbon; palm coated with micro-foam polyurethane for improved grip and control.
  • Risk reduction/compliance benefit: Dissipative materials provide ESD protection with a resistance of 10^6–10^8 ohms (per ANSI/ESD STM51.1 and STM15.1), reducing the risk of static discharge.
  • Protection level: Palm-coated design minimizes surface contamination; gloves support controlled charge dissipation.
  • Comfort & usability: Lightweight, breathable knit construction with a finished rolled cuff for a secure, comfortable fit; reusable and machine washable.
  • Safety & compliance assurance: Meets ANSI/ESD STM51.1 and ANSI/ESD STM15.1 standards for ESD protection.

Properties

Material Nylon with conductive carbon yarn
Fabric Composition Carbon 5.1%, Polyamide 10%, Elastic 10.4%, Nylon 74.5%
Palm Coating Micro-foam polyurethane
Cuff Finished rolled cuff
Pack Quantity 12 pairs
Resistance 10^6 – 10^8 ohms
Reusable Machine washable

FAQs

When should I choose palm-coated ESD gloves over plain nylon gloves?

Palm-coated ESD gloves are ideal when handling delicate electronics that require both static protection and enhanced grip. The micro-foam polyurethane coating provides better control and reduces the risk of dropping or contaminating components, making it especially suitable for precision tasks such as SMT assembly or disk drive handling.

Can these gloves be reused after washing?

Yes, these gloves are machine washable and designed for repeated use. Use mild detergent and avoid harsh chemicals or bleach. Air-dry only to preserve the conductive properties and the palm coating. Proper laundering maintains ESD protection and ensures the gloves remain effective over multiple uses.

How does the palm coating improve performance and safety?

The micro-foam polyurethane coating on the palm enhances grip and dexterity while preventing fingerprints or surface contamination. It also ensures controlled static dissipation through the conductive carbon yarn, maintaining ESD protection. This combination of grip and static control reduces errors and damage during the handling of sensitive electronics.

What maintenance practices ensure long-term effectiveness?

Inspect gloves regularly for wear, thinning, or damage that could reduce conductivity. Clean them with mild detergent and avoid bleach or dish soap. Air drying preserves the integrity of the knit and palm coating. Proper care ensures consistent ESD protection, grip, and contamination prevention throughout the glove’s lifetime.
